Example Calculations:

  • 10 Gram per Cubic Meter = 0.01 Gram per Liter
  • 100 Gram per Cubic Meter = 0.1 Gram per Liter
  • 250 Gram per Cubic Meter = 0.25 Gram per Liter
  • 500 Gram per Cubic Meter = 0.5 Gram per Liter
  • 1000 Gram per Cubic Meter = 1 Gram per Liter
  • 10000 Gram per Cubic Meter = 10 Gram per Liter

Formula: 1 Gram per Cubic Meter = 0.001 Gram per Liter

What is the conversion formula from Gram per Cubic Meter to Gram per Liter?

The conversion formula is:

Gram per Liter = Gram per Cubic Meter ร— (0.001 รท 1)

So, 1 Gram per Cubic Meter equals 0.001 Gram per Liter.
